Deloitte Hacked by Cyber Criminals and Revealed Client & Employee’s Secret Emails

One Of the Worlds biggest Auditing  Firm Deloitte Hacked by Cyber criminals and many Clients Secret Email details are under high-risk stage by this Sophisticated hacking attempt.

Deloitte is one of the Big Four accounting firms and the largest professional services network in the world by revenue and currently 263,900 Employees Working for Deloitte.

This Hacking Attempt has been Performing by some Private hacking Group Since 2016 November but Deloitte haven’t been noticed this Attack.

Reported Hacking Attempt State that, Exposed Information Contains Deloitte 263,900 Employee’s send and receive Email.

This Biggest Breach Estimated 5 million emails were in the hacked email cloud and could have been accessed by the hackers.

Private Hacking Group Compromised the Deloitte’s Main Email Server via administrator’s account that has given Master Privilege to access all the Areas.

According to theguardian Report, The account required only a single password and did not have “two-step“ verification  and Emails to and from Deloitte’s 244,000 staff were stored in the Azure cloud service, which was provided by Microsoft. This is Microsoft’s equivalent to Amazon Web Service and Google’s Cloud Platform.

Hackers may have access the sensitive Information Such as usernames, passwords, IP addresses, architectural diagrams for businesses and health information.

Apart From this, Some of the Emails Contain attachments with sensitive security and design details.

Unlike Equifax Breach, Deloitte is not a Public company and Provide Cybersecurity advice to some of the world’s biggest banks, multinational companies, media enterprises, pharmaceutical firms and government agencies.

In this case, six of Deloitte’s clients have been told their information was “impacted” by the hack. Deloitte’s internal review into the incident is ongoing.

“In response to a cyber incident, Deloitte implemented its comprehensive security protocol and began an intensive and thorough review including mobilizing a team of cybersecurity and confidentiality experts inside and outside of Deloitte,” a spokesman said.
